New IBM 40Gb, 2.4 Gb, 256k Ram, Win XP Home. IBM sent me a new HDD, old one going bad. But need to backup email and address book. How do I do this so I can copy them back into Outlook Express once recovery done on new HDD. Cannot lose these email folders or data. Have about 45 folders and hundreds of emails. In summary, what files do I copy and how do I copy them back to OE? Are there any other files to copy, too? I only know enough to be dangerous, but depend on your expertise so I dont screw this up
